European Energy Crisis (2021)
The European Energy Crisis in 2021 was characterized by a significant surge in energy prices, affecting multiple sectors across Europe. This increase was primarily driven by a combination of factors that included supply chain disruptions, rising demand post-COVID-19, and geopolitical tensions.
Key factors contributing to this crisis included:
- An unexpected spike in natural gas prices due to limited supply.
- Increased demand for electricity as economies reopened.
- Inadequate renewable energy generation caused by unfavorable weather conditions.
Governments had to adopt Energy Crisis Management strategies to mitigate the impact of these challenges. Measures implemented involved regulating energy prices, promoting energy efficiency, and diversifying energy sources to enhance resilience against future crises.
The legal framework surrounding this crisis underscored the need for coordinated action among member states to ensure stability, protect consumers, and align with environmental objectives. This situation highlighted the interconnectedness of energy policies and the pressing requirement for effective regulatory oversight in energy crisis management.
California’s Energy Crisis (2000-2001)
California experienced a significant energy crisis from 2000 to 2001, characterized by widespread blackouts and soaring electricity prices. Several factors contributed to this crisis, including a surge in demand, a constrained supply of natural gas, and market manipulation by energy suppliers.
The deregulation of California’s energy market in the late 1990s aimed to foster competition but led to unforeseen consequences. Power companies, driven by high demand, engaged in practices that created artificial shortages, significantly escalating prices for consumers. This volatility hindered the state’s ability to procure sufficient electricity.
The role of governmental oversight came into sharp focus during this time. Amidst the crisis, the state’s Public Utilities Commission implemented emergency measures, such as price controls and buyer contracts, to stabilize the chaotic market dynamics. Legal frameworks were reassessed to address inadequacies in energy regulation and resulting market structures.
Following the crisis, California initiated reforms aimed at achieving a more reliable energy infrastructure. These changes emphasized improved risk management and regulatory oversight, illustrating a compelling case in the broader context of energy crisis management.
Argentina’s Energy Shortages
Argentina has faced significant energy shortages, notably during the 2000s, due to various systemic issues in its energy infrastructure. Primarily, a lack of investment in energy production and distribution led to rampant shortages. The country struggled to meet the growing energy demand, exacerbated by economic instability.
These shortages manifested in rolling blackouts, with citizens experiencing intermittent power supply, significantly impacting daily life and economic activities. Government interventions attempted to control energy prices, leading to further disincentives for energy production, ultimately worsening the crisis.
Key factors included a reliance on gas imports, which affected domestic energy security. Political decisions surrounding energy law failed to create a sustainable framework, making it challenging to attract necessary investment in renewable and alternative energy sources.
In response, Argentina has sought to diversify its energy portfolio, recognizing that effective energy crisis management necessitates comprehensive reform, including legal adjustments to encourage private sector involvement. The consequences of these shortages emphasize the importance of resilient energy policies in averting future crises.
